Title :
Traffic analysis for a custom video architecture

Abstract :
A custom news service is analyzed. A service provider prepares and distributes daily news programs customized to subscriber interest. The customers may ask for their program any time in the evening, but may have to wait for a few minutes until their program starts. This service is modeled, and a network architecture that can support it is proposed. Popular material is stored closer to the customers, which decreases the load on the network. The delay that customer requests experience is addressed. Three approximate techniques capture the behavior of the system and are used for designing the network. It is shown that the service rate of the system should be approximately equal to the arrival rate so that the performance of the system is acceptable and the service is as economical as possible
